摘要
Glass formation in binary M(x)S(y)-La2S3 (M = Ga, Ge or As) systems was examined. Glasses were obtained for M = Ga whereas the M = Ge and As systems were not vitrifiable. In a ternary Ga2S3-GeS2-La2S3 system, glasses were obtained by a substitution of 35 mol% of GeS2 for GaS3/2. For the first time, upconversion luminescence of sulfide glass was measured for Er3+-doped Ga2S3-GeS2-La2S3 glasses. The intensity dependence of the luminescence on glass composition was consistent with Raman spectra of these glasses. Remarkable differences were found in the upconversion luminescence spectra in comparison with those of Er3+-doped halide glasses.
